Delivery Consultant – Tech Recruitment
Market Leading Tech Recruitment Consultancy
Up to £55k base + £120k OTE (uncapped)
Our client have been voted in the top 10 "Hot Recruiter List" for 2024 and are absolutely thriving across the UK, Europe & US markets. They work on a Business Development and Delivery model going against the grain of the traditional 360 route and it works!! They are looking to add to their Delivery function to join a team of highly motivated, leading delivery consultants.
What the Recruitment Consultant will be doing:
- Candidate sourcing – using various sourcing techniques to identify, engage and attract qualified candidates.
- Screening and assessment – conduct thorough screening interviews with candidates both over the phone and video.
- Build bespoke talent pools within your specific niche.
- Market research.
- Maintaining internal candidate databases.
What the Recruitment Consultant should bring:
- 2 + years in a 360-recruitment role or delivery role.
- Proven track record of achieving sales targets and growing client portfolios.
- Self-motivated, results-oriented and driven to success.
- Strong knowledge of the recruitment process and industry trends.
- Tech recruitment experience would be an advantage.
What the Recruitment Consultant will get in return:
You will receive a basic salary of up to £55,000 + £120k OTE (uncapped) with established delivery consultants doing £150k +, mapped out progression, international travel opportunities & much, much more!!

How to prepare for a job interview at Enlist | Recruitment
✨Know Your Recruitment Basics
Make sure you have a solid understanding of the recruitment process and industry trends. Brush up on your knowledge about candidate sourcing techniques and screening methods, as these will likely come up during the interview.
✨Showcase Your Achievements
Be prepared to discuss your previous successes in recruitment. Highlight specific examples where you've met or exceeded sales targets and how you've grown client portfolios. This will demonstrate your results-oriented mindset.
✨Research the Company
Familiarise yourself with the consultancy's unique business model and their position in the market. Understanding their approach to tech recruitment will help you tailor your responses and show genuine interest in the role.
✨Prepare Questions
Have a list of insightful questions ready to ask at the end of the interview. This could include inquiries about team dynamics, company culture, or opportunities for professional development. It shows you're engaged and serious about the position.
